Output e14defb0960a466cfdc64c71cec8f69e666bf9100fcf8d00fbf6d4fb64b9fee6:0

value
25039118
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1aeb407f9f6e1ef4a0ea7760c9a801245259343 OP_EQUALVERIFY OP_CHECKSIG
address
LhFrQ3BsF7R5uWuTFAYYNBaPsBmXKVZ1QW
transaction
e14defb0960a466cfdc64c71cec8f69e666bf9100fcf8d00fbf6d4fb64b9fee6
spent
true